International climate negotiations have shone a spotlight on the role of low and middle income counties in the race to decarbonize the global economy, and the responsibilities of high income countries in supporting their climate mitigation, adaptation, and resilience efforts. How can the countries most vulnerable to climate change simultaneously meet their economic development and emissions goals? Building on the United Nations "loss and damage" fund established at COP27, what further actions can the governments, corporations, and financial institutions of high income countries undertake to accelerate the global green transition? Panelists will respond to the question of what must be done to achieve an equitable and inclusive transition that creates balanced opportunities to participate in the growing global green economy.
